LAHORE, Dec 5: Pakistan has retained the same 15-member squad for the second ODI against West Indies, which was announced for the first one at Rawalpindi.
The first match has been washed out on Tuesday and the second will be played at Iqbal Stadium, Faisalabad on Thursday.
Pakistan captain Inzamam-ul-Haq, who was included in the first ODI squad, despite the fact he was not available due to the last phase of four-match ban imposed on him by the ICC for disreputing the game in the Oval Test in August,, will be available for selection for the second ODI.
Inzamam had missed three matches of the ICC Champions Trophy held in India in Oct-Nov and completed the ban by missing the first ODI, in which, not a single ball was bowled due to heavy rain.
Team:
Inzamam-ul-Haq (captain), Younis Khan (vice-captain),Mohamamd Yousuf, Imran Farhat, Mohammad Hafeez, Yasir Hameed, Abdul Razzaq, Shoaib Malik, Kamran Akmal (wicketkeeper), Umar Gul, Mohammad Sami, Rao Iftikhar, Rana Naved, Danish Kaneria, Abdul Rehman.
